Custom ethanol fireplaces are a type of modern fireplace that are designed to burn bioethanol, a renewable, clean-burning fuel. Unlike traditional wood-burning fireplaces, custom ethanol fireplaces do not require a chimney or venting, making them much more flexible in terms of installation. This means that they can be easily integrated into any room or space, whether it be a living room, bedroom, or even outdoors.

One of the key features of custom ethanol fireplaces is their customizable design. These fireplaces can be tailored to fit the specific needs and preferences of the homeowner, from the size and shape of the fireplace to the materials and finishes used. This allows for a completely bespoke fireplace that seamlessly integrates with the overall design and aesthetic of the home.

In terms of how custom ethanol fireplaces work, they typically consist of a burner insert that holds the bioethanol fuel and a protective glass or metal enclosure. The burner insert is filled with bioethanol, which is then ignited to produce a clean, real flame. The lack of a chimney or venting means that the heat produced by the fireplace stays in the room, providing an efficient heating source.

At the heart of custom ethanol fireplaces is the use of bioethanol fuel, a renewable energy source made from the fermentation of plant materials such as sugarcane, corn, and wheat. This clean-burning fuel produces no smoke, ash, or residue, making it an eco-friendly choice for those seeking a sustainable heating solution. Additionally, bioethanol fireplaces do not require a connection to a gas line or electricity, giving homeowners the flexibility to place them virtually anywhere in their home.

One of the key components of custom ethanol fireplaces is the burner, which holds and regulates the flow of bioethanol fuel. The burner is typically constructed from high-quality stainless steel and features a series of channels or reservoirs where the fuel is poured. Some custom fireplaces also come equipped with features such as adjustable flames and remote control operation, allowing users to customize the intensity and height of the fire to suit their preferences.

In addition to the burner, custom ethanol fireplaces are often outfitted with safety features such as spill-proof containers and flame snuffers, ensuring that the fuel is contained and the fire can be easily extinguished if necessary. These safety measures provide peace of mind for homeowners and allow them to enjoy the warmth and ambiance of their fireplace without the worry of potential accidents.

When it comes to safety and maintenance, there are several important factors to consider. First and foremost, it is essential to follow the manufacturer's guidelines for use and installation. This includes selecting the appropriate size and type of fireplace for the intended space, as well as ensuring proper ventilation and clearance from combustible materials.

In addition, regular maintenance is key to ensuring the safety and performance of custom ethanol fireplaces. This includes cleaning the burner unit and surrounding area to remove any dust, debris, or spilled fuel, which can affect the flame and potentially pose a fire hazard. It is also important to regularly inspect the burner and fuel supply for any signs of wear or damage, and to replace any worn or damaged parts as needed.

Another important safety consideration is to never leave a custom ethanol fireplace unattended while in use. This means extinguishing the flame properly when it is not needed, and never allowing the fuel to overflow or spill. It is also important to keep flammable materials, such as curtains, furniture, or decorations, at a safe distance from the fireplace to prevent accidents.

First and foremost, it’s essential to understand how custom ethanol fireplaces work. Unlike traditional wood-burning fireplaces, which require a chimney and regular maintenance, ethanol fireplaces are fueled by bioethanol, a renewable and eco-friendly alternative. Bioethanol is a clean-burning fuel derived from plants such as corn, sugarcane, and sorghum, making it a sustainable choice for environmentally conscious homeowners.

The operation of custom ethanol fireplaces is relatively simple. The bioethanol is poured into a designated fuel reservoir within the fireplace, and then ignited with a long lighter or match. The flame is adjustable, allowing you to control the intensity of the heat and the size of the fire. Since ethanol fireplaces do not produce any smoke, ash, or soot, there’s no need for a chimney or venting system. This makes them incredibly versatile and easy to install in any room of your home.
